Museum Archives Cafes are designed to be informal chats about shared challenges and concerns of museum archives. Each Cafe will include a short presentation by a professional archivist, followed by group discussion.
Processing Backlogs
October 23, 2025, 2:00 p.m. (AZ)
In this Cafe we will share strategies for dealing with backlogs in museum archives with limited staff, including
- how to prioritize materials
- the idea of "minimal processing”
- how to involve students and interns
Led by Aspen Reynolds, Archivist at the Phoenix Art Museum.
